Director Biography – Michael Boctor and Dylan Hancook

Self bw

Based out of Ann Arbor Michigan, Dylan attends the University of Michigan where he is pursuing a B.A in Screen Arts & Cultures. He has since become producer/director for M-Agination Films, writer/director for Zoorp sketch comedy, cinematographer/editor for Filmic Productions, and head videographer for Arts Engine.

Dylan Hancook is currently working as an associate producer for DigitasLBI in Detroit where he works on commercial campaigns for Buick and GMC. He also has an affinity for creating music videos, and short form narrative filmmaking. His recent projects include the “A Send-off: Michigan Bicentennial Commencement” which played at the famed Big House, “Cheater” which won 3rd place overall and the audience award at the YPSI 24 hour film competition, “Roll Call” which won 1st prize overall at the Spotlight Film competition, and “EchoMe Launchspot” which won best live action spot overall at the 2016…
